Hi people,

Does anyone have a user manual, service manual, brochure, anything on Gould Delta 9500A? I'm mostly looking for a user manual, don't really need the other stuff, but it's nice to have. Any info is appreciated, it's a pretty rare scope. I've searched the net extensively, and the only thing I found is the manual for Classic 9000 series, which is similar, but really not the same (worse triggering, fewer options).

I scored a pretty decent Gould Delta 9500A scope for 150€ on Ebay (non-working). Really impressive spec: 500Mhz, 2GSPS, FFT, Hard drive, RS232 with usable commands, nice interface, pretty TFT screen. It was easy enough to fix: the 3.6V RAM backup battery was almost dead, but not quite, which corrupted the memory and the scope wouldn't boot. Holding the "Hold All" button on the scope while turning it on, then releasing and re-pressing it when it beeps, clears the memory and puts the scope into calibration mode. After calibration, it works OK (though with intermittent noise on CH1 which I have to examine; the heatsink on one of the CH1 chips fell off, I'm waiting for thermal adhesive to put it back on).

I had to glue together (reinforced with a metal splint) one of these "paddle" buttons, and one regular button was broken, so I 3D printed it. The files are here, in the replacement parts topic.

I plan to dump the 4 EPROMs on the board and upload them for anyone interested, when I get my programmer in the mail, and also dd the HDD into an image you can use (though I think that the HDD is just for saving traces; not sure, I don't hear it seeking). That should be helpful to anyone trying to fix one.

I've attached a pic if anyone is interested. Personally, I love the industrial design, shame it yellowed (and I don't care enough to retrobrite it).

As promised, I'm posting the dumps for all the EPROMs on board + a dd image of the hard drive. The software version printed on the EPROMs is v2.10, the checksums are included at the ends of filenames. The chips (U505 - U508) are M27C4001 by ST.

I've also uploaded the dumps to MEGA in case something happens to this forum's attachments.

The scope works well, except for some artifacts on CH1 after a few minutes (probably when it warms up). I'll post another topic about that.

I'm uploading some more manuals I found (the most useful one being the programming manual, which allows you to script the operation of the scope by sending it commands over RS-232 or GPIB). There's also a floppy dump of some programs I haven't tested yet. I found these files on mikrocontroller.net

Hello, I also bought not working Gould delta 9500a. Person who sold me this scope said that battery was replaced and some traces damaged by leaking battery were fixed. Scope didnt react on power button but replacing dryed caps did the job. Now after pressing power button screen gest light up and thast it. Scope does not boot. EPROM's are ok, checksums are correct. There is one trasciever heating immediately to 115 celsius without any short to gnd or vcc. Replacing it has no effect. I checked all voltages etc. and there are no other strange things except that trasciever. Any ideas what to do next?
